Material Construction Breakdown
After destructive testing on multiple skid plates, here's what separates the winners from the failures:
| Brand | Material | Thickness | Weight | Impact Resistance | Corrosion Protection |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| RIVAL Aluminum | 5052 Aluminum | 3/16" | 8.5 lbs | Excellent | Anodized Finish |
| MillerCat MCX | 6061-T6 Aluminum | 1/4" | 12.3 lbs | Outstanding | Powder Coated |
| Cali Raised LED | 5052 Aluminum | 3/16" | 9.2 lbs | Very Good | Black Powder Coat |
| Backwoods Adventure | 5052 Aluminum | 1/8" | 6.8 lbs | Good | Mill Finish |

🎯 Purchase Recommendations
Best For Serious Off-Roaders:
MillerCat MCX ($390) - If you tackle technical terrain regularly and want maximum protection. The premium materials and engineering justify the cost for hardcore enthusiasts.
